High Point, North Carolina: A North Carolina father says an agitated man tried to attack him with an ax as he strapped his young son into a car seat.

Omar Sebastian told WFMY that he had just buckled in his 2-year-old son outside a restaurant in High Point when he glanced over and saw 44-year-old Carson Parrish walking his dog. Sebastian says Parrish confronted him unprovoked, shouting "what the hell are you looking at, amigo?" before approaching the car.

Sebastian says he ran into the car and Parrish tried to pull the door open. He says Parrish banged his head against the window and repeatedly struck the car with the ax.

High Point Police charged Parrish with felony assault with a deadly weapon. Lt. Eric Berrier says they don't know what motivated his attack.
